Forbes contributors publish independent expert analyses and insights. I research ad fraud and digital marketing. Nov 16, 2020, 07:15pm EST Nov 17, 2020, 06:36pm EST This article is more than 5 years ...
Results that may be inaccessible to you are currently showing.
Hide inaccessible results